Method

Each rung is the newest figure for this NDC from one federal price system, shown with its own unit. Part D is matched by drug name because CMS publishes no NDCs there; it is gross spending, before confidential rebates.

This is an ESTIMATE derived from NADAC, not a filed or published price: pharmacies typically acquire brand drugs at roughly 2–4% below list, so list ≈ NADAC ÷ 0.97. Shown only because no state transparency filing exists for this NDC.
